What is XP (experience)?
XP stands for experience: a score that adds up as long as you're active. The more you do in the game, the more XP you collect, and that XP determines your general grade. So you don't have to sign up for anything special. Play itself results in XP, and once you have gathered enough experience for the next threshold, you automatically rise a rank.
The beauty of this system is that there is not one "right" way to climb up. Which you prefer to commit crimes, share drugs, steal cars or take spots on the map: Almost everything counts. This allows you to play in your own way and still grow steadily towards the top.
Earn XP: how does level up work?
Almost every action in BELLOCCO give XP. The more risky and bigger the job, the more experience you usually deserve. Small, quick actions yield a little XP but can often be repeated; Massive surgeries give a lot more in one go. The art is a rhythm in which you keep stacking actions.
What actions do XP give?
Almost everything you do in the game concerns to your experience. The main XP sources include:
- Crimes — from pockets to bigger jobs.
- Dealing drugs and trading your stock.
- Organised crime (OC) and robbing along with your crew.
- Vehicle theft: stealing and reselling cars.
- Smuggling: Transporting goods or drugs between countries.
- Cracking the safe and other loot-oriented actions.
- Breaking out of Prison, for yourself or for others.
- Spots compare on the underworld map.
In short: keep playing active and varied. Anyone who spins a mix of crimes, drugs and heavier surgeries every day is the fastest climbing through the ranks.
The rank ladder
There to be dozens ranks, of Street Rat and Pickpocket via Made Man and Capodecina up to the absolute top of the mafia. The XP thresholds run steep on: rich and powerful word you not in a day, but through persevere. Each new rank feels as a result if a earned milestone.
Below is the complete ladder with the corresponding names and threats. Also see the separate all ranks page for the complete overview.
| # | Rank | Minimal XP |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Street Rat | 0 |
| 2 | Pickpocket | 50 |
| 3 | Petty Thief | 280 |
| 4 | Lookout | 780 |
| 5 | Drug Mule | 1.600 |
| 6 | Vandal | 2.800 |
| 7 | Shoplifter | 4.400 |
| 8 | Hustler | 6.500 |
| 9 | Corner Boy | 9.100 |
| 10 | Fence | 12.000 |
| 11 | Burglar | 16.000 |
| 12 | Car Thief | 20.000 |
| 13 | Smuggler | 25.000 |
| 14 | Bootlegger | 30.000 |
| 15 | Bookie | 37.000 |
| 16 | Loan Shark | 44.000 |
| 17 | Extortionist | 51.000 |
| 18 | Racketeer | 60.000 |
| 19 | Bagman | 69.000 |
| 20 | Getaway Driver | 79.000 |
| 21 | Associate | 89.000 |
| 22 | Runner | 100.000 |
| 23 | Collector | 110.000 |
| 24 | Debt Enforcer | 130.000 |
| 25 | Strongarm | 140.000 |
| 26 | Goon | 160.000 |
| 27 | Thug | 170.000 |
| 28 | Muscle | 190.000 |
| 29 | Bouncer | 210.000 |
| 30 | Henchman | 230.000 |
| 31 | Picciotto | 250.000 |
| 32 | Giovane d'onore | 270.000 |
| 33 | Soldato | 290.000 |
| 34 | Made Man | 310.000 |
| 35 | Wiseguy | 340.000 |
| 36 | Button Man | 360.000 |
| 37 | Sgarrista | 390.000 |
| 38 | Torpedo | 420.000 |
| 39 | Hitman | 450.000 |
| 40 | Triggerman | 470.000 |
| 41 | Cleaner | 510.000 |
| 42 | Fixer | 540.000 |
| 43 | Forger | 570.000 |
| 44 | Counterfeiter | 610.000 |
| 45 | Safe Cracker | 640.000 |
| 46 | Hacker | 680.000 |
| 47 | Heist Planner | 720.000 |
| 48 | Arms Dealer | 760.000 |
| 49 | Smuggling Captain | 800.000 |
| 50 | Assassin | 840.000 |
| 51 | Crew Chief | 880.000 |
| 52 | Lieutenant | 930.000 |
| 53 | Caporegime | 970.000 |
| 54 | Capodecina | 1.000.000 |
| 55 | Sgarro Capo | 1.100.000 |
| 56 | Sottocapo | 1.100.010 |
| 57 | Underboss | 1.200.000 |
| 58 | Consigliere | 1.200.010 |
| 59 | Street Boss | 1.300.000 |
| 60 | Acting Boss | 1.300.010 |
| 61 | Shateigashira | 1.400.000 |
| 62 | Wakagashira | 1.500.000 |
| 63 | Saiko-komon | 1.500.010 |
| 64 | Kumicho | 1.600.000 |
| 65 | Oyabun | 1.600.010 |
| 66 | Red Pole | 1.700.000 |
| 67 | Vanguard | 1.800.000 |
| 68 | Incense Master | 1.800.010 |
| 69 | Deputy Mountain Master | 1.900.000 |
| 70 | Mountain Master | 2.000.000 |
| 71 | Shestyorka | 2.000.010 |
| 72 | Boyevik | 2.100.000 |
| 73 | Bratok | 2.200.000 |
| 74 | Sergeant | 2.300.000 |
| 75 | Avtoritet | 2.400.000 |
| 76 | For | 2.400.010 |
| 77 | For v Zakone | 2.500.000 |
| 78 | Sovetnik | 2.600.000 |
| 79 | Obshchak Keeper | 2.700.000 |
| 80 | Pakhan | 2.800.000 |
| 81 | Sicario | 2.900.000 |
| 82 | Halcón | 3.000.000 |
| 83 | Plaza Boss | 3.000.010 |
| 84 | Lugarteniente | 3.100.000 |
| 85 | Boss the Plaza | 3.200.000 |
| 86 | Narco | 3.300.000 |
| 87 | Capo the Cartel | 3.400.000 |
| 88 | Patrón | 3.500.000 |
| 89 | El Padrino | 3.600.000 |
| 90 | Kingpin | 3.700.000 |
| 91 | Crime Lord | 3.800.000 |
| 92 | Don | 3.900.000 |
| 93 | Boss or Bosses | 4.100.000 |
| 94 | Capo di tutti CAPI | 4.200.000 |
| 95 | Godfather | 4.300.000 |
| 96 | Shadow Emperor | 4.400.000 |
| 97 | Untouchable | 4.500.000 |
| 98 | Living Legend | 4.600.000 |
| 99 | Il Padrino | 4.800.000 |
| 100 | Bellocco | 4.900.000 |
Other rankings next to your main rank
Your general rank summarizes your entire career, but BELLOCCO furthermore keeps separate rankings that each measure a specific side of your game. So you see exactly what you really excel in, and you can focus on a specialization.
- Misdaadrang — based on the crimes you commit.
- Geldrang — reflect your financial strength and earnings.
- Uitbreekrang — for your success in prison escapes.
- Murdered — measure your performance in battles and liquidity.
